<p>Today&#8217;s video is a question that every bigger, stronger person will &#8220;grapple&#8221; with in BJJ. </p>
<p>How to not use so much strength in BJJ! </p>
<p>So 1st off I don&#8217;t think the goal is to not use strength. . . or that it&#8217;s even possible. We are all going to use a little strength. The key is to use it at the right time, in the right way, and be efficient with. </p>
<p>In today&#8217;s video I share a simple process I implemented during my BJJ training, as a bigger guy, to be more efficient with my use of strength. And while this idea applies to bigger stronger people you could easily apply it to almost any area of focus in BJJ. </p>

<p>Today&#8217;s BJJ question comes from a young jacked guy who said he&#8217;s doing really well but experiencing a  problem. That problem being that some of the guys he&#8217;s beating make excuses about his strength. </p>
<p>This is a common problem in Brazilian Jiu-jitsu where people have been conditioned to believe that technique is all that matters. And then when they run into a strong or athletic person they realize it&#8217;s not the case. That strength and athleticism plays a huge role. </p>
<p>In the video I answer his question and address why his more experienced teammates are so frustrated. And why it&#8217;s more to do with the person than it is with him. </p>

<p>&#8220;You&#8217;re just strong.&#8221; This is such a common excuse people use in BJJ. It&#8217;s one almost every larger person has heard used as to why they were able to win the roll or match.</p>
<p>Recently I got a question from Adrian who is a bigger stronger guy in Brazilian Jiu-jitsu.</p>
<p>He says he sometimes get the comment &#8220;you&#8217;re so strong&#8221; in a passive aggressive manner. Both from lower belts but also fellow Black Belts.</p>
<p>I can&#8217;t even understand how a Black Belt makes such a insidious comment like this. Playing the Blame Game in BJJ sabotages your game. Because you don&#8217;t take responsibility of your own game.</p>
<p>In this video I discuss a couple of the experiences I&#8217;ve had with people making excuses about my strength in Brazilian Jiujitsu.</p>
<p>I talk about a funny story related to it. But also how I deal with people who have negative comments about my strength during BJJ training or rolling.</p>
<p>The biggest point I try to make is that we have to take responsibility for our game. And playing the blame game and pointing the finger at others is such a un-resourceful way to train.</p>

<p>I have been using this posture break since I was a kid. It works really well against strong grapplers that do not want to give up the double elbow drive.</p>
<p>If their elbows are not dug in and they are going two hands on the hip it makes it even easier you just have to pop the inside of the elbow and grab the backside. This leads into some really good attacks.</p>
<p>Sometimes you will run into people that just let go when you go for it and that’s fine. As long as your hips are free to move again?</p>
